Thumbs up from the PA student
I am a massive fan of all Oxford Medical Books. As a Physicians Associate student I need to learn how to examine pts effectively, take a history and determine a diagnosis. I received this book today and so far I am really impressed by it. The layout of the book is amazing as it is the only one I have that breaks conditions into a format you would need in practice, making this book effective in viva exams as well as clinical scenarios in university. It breaks everything down into common conditions and includes case studies, viva questions and mcq questions. I think this will really help me when I go to the board exam. So far I am really happy with this book and I think it is worth the money.

One of the best textbooks for clinical year exams
This book is a must read for anyone going into clinical years of medical school. It teaches medicine from a differential perspective - which is different to most of the textbooks out there. I loved working through this and would thoroughly recommend it to anyone.
